Greek Feta: Traditionally made from sheep's milk, although sometimes a little goat's milk is blended in. Salty and tangy, with a lemony flavor, and usually rich and creamy, although versions with more goat's milk tend to be more crumbly.

For example, a salty cheese like kefalotyri is enjoyed fried, grated, and served as mazes ( appetizers ). A staple yellow table cheese, and one of my favorites, is Kasseri. If you are in the mood for dessert, then you have a sweet cheese like manouri. As you can see, Greek cheeses carry a lot of versatility.

Cheese Graviera Naxou NAXOS ISLAND, Greece 4.6 Greek Gastronomy Guide Ate it? Rate it Wanna try? This cheese has been produced on the island of Naxos in the Cyclades for at least a century. Graviera Naxou is made from pasteurised cow milk or a mixture of sheep milk and a maximum of 20% goat milk.

Feta Saganaki. Feta, a popular Greek cheese, derives its name from the Greek word meaning "slice" or "slab.". This term was adopted in the 17th century and refers to the practice of slicing cheese and storing it in barrels, a tradition that persists to this day. Before that, Feta was simply referred to as "cheese" in Greece.

Color and Texture: Kefalotyri is a pale yellow to white cheese, with a firm, slightly granular texture. It's solid without being too hard and can be easily sliced or grated. Aroma: The cheese has a distinct, slightly pungent aroma. It's not overpowering, but rather adds depth to the overall sensory experience.

Kefalotyri (or kefalotiri) is considered the oldest of the hard cheeses of Greece. It has a salty, spicy taste and a pleasant aroma which is achieved after maturation for at least 3 months. It can be compared to Graviera though it is saltier and harder. Made from unpasteurized goat's or sheep's milk (or sometimes both), in the areas of Central Greece, Peloponnese, Macedonia, Epirus.

Dredge the two pieces of cheese in the flour, coating all over. Fry the cheese. Heat the olive oil in a nonstick skillet over medium heat. When the oil is hot (but not smoking), carefully arrange the slices side by side in the skillet. Pan-fry the cheese for a couple of minutes, until golden brown on the bottom.

Feta, perhaps the most well-known Greek cheese, is a staple in Greek cuisine. This crumbly, salty cheese is made from a combination of sheep's and goat's milk, which gives it a unique flavor and texture. Feta has a rich and tangy taste, with a creamy mouthfeel that makes it a perfect addition to salads, sandwiches, and pastries..

Feta is a quintessential Greek cheese known for its distinctive salty and tangy flavor profile. It's traditionally made using sheep's milk, or a blend of sheep's and goat's milk. The cheese is white in color, with a crumbly yet creamy texture, which is a result of the unique brining process it undergoes.
